For the last few months, many of the blogs have been talking about the absurdity/amazingness/confusion that is Bob Dylan’s Christmas album Christmas In The Heart. I stayed away from covering it because having not heard the album I felt I couldn’t give it a fair criticism. But having watched the video for the song “Must Be Santa” I now can summarize my criticism with the appropriate acronym: WTF?
Sadly the video for the song isn’t embeddable otherwise I’d tell you to watch it up top but instead you’ll have to head over here for your dose of Dylan’s brand of Christmas cheer. Dylan himself looks like the devil causing mischief with the disguise of a yuletide party. Sporting long hair, a cigarette and a red candle, Dylan leads the partygoers through a melodic laundry list of characteristics that make up Santa Claus.
The whole video is just insane. From a man escaping from the house to name checking former presidents, I honestly thought for a bit that the whole vid was a deleted scene from the upcoming film The Imaginarium of Dr. Parnassus or just a wacky short crafted from the mind of Terry Gilliam. Must have been the whole Dylan/devil concept I referred to earlier.
